Washing Your Graphic Tees

1. Read the Label

Always start by checking the care instructions on the label. Most high-quality graphic t-shirts will provide specific guidelines, including ideal water temperatures, drying methods, and whether or not bleach or fabric softeners should be used. Following these guidelines is your first line of defence in protecting the print and fabric.

2. Turn Tees Inside Out

Turning your shirt inside out before washing protects the printed design from the direct friction of other garments and the washing machine drum. This simple trick can significantly reduce fading and cracking of the graphic, preserving the boldness and details of your design.

3. Use Cold Water Only

When it comes to preserving the color and integrity of your graphic tee, cold water is your best friend. Hot water can damage the print, shrink the fabric, and cause colors to bleed. Cold water prevents ink deterioration and maintains the fit and softness of cotton t-shirts.

4. Choose a Gentle Cycle

Set your washing machine to a gentle or delicate cycle. This reduces the amount of stress on the fibers and the printed surface, helping preserve the shape and details of the design. It also helps avoid unnecessary stretching or warping of your shirt.

5. Use Mild, Color-Safe Detergent

Harsh detergents can strip away print pigment and weaken fabric. Opt for a mild, color-safe, or eco-friendly detergent. These options are better for both your clothes and the environment. Avoid bleach or strong stain removers unless they are labeled safe for colored fabrics and prints.

6. Avoid Fabric Softeners

Fabric softeners can coat the print and reduce its vibrancy. They also build up on fabric over time, weakening the fibers and causing graphics to peel. Instead, use white vinegar as a natural softening alternative if needed.


Drying Your Graphic Tees

1. Air Dry for Best Results

The safest and most recommended method for drying graphic t-shirts is to air dry them. Lay them flat on a drying rack or clean towel or hang them indoors on a hanger. Keep them out of direct sunlight, which can cause fading over time, especially on darker colors or printed areas.

2. If Using a Dryer, Keep It Low

If air drying isn’t an option, use the lowest heat setting on your dryer. High heat can crack and peel graphic prints and cause shirts to shrink. A tumble dry with low heat and anti-wrinkle settings is safest. You can also add a few dryer balls to reduce static and help your tee dry faster.

3. Avoid Wringing or Twisting

Squeezing out your shirt by wringing can stretch the fabric and damage the graphic. Instead, gently press out excess water with a towel. Lay your shirt flat and roll it in a dry towel to absorb moisture before laying it out to air dry.


Storage Tips to Extend Longevity

Proper storage can help your tees maintain their quality between wears. Even the most vibrant designs can fade or warp if not stored correctly.

  • Fold and store in a cool, dry place: Moisture can lead to mildew, especially if shirts are left in gym bags or damp laundry baskets.

  • Avoid hanging for long periods: While hanging is okay for short-term use, it can stretch the neckline and shoulders over time.

  • Use drawer organizers: These help maintain order and prevent your tees from getting crushed or wrinkled.

  • Keep out of direct sunlight: Sunlight can fade both fabric and graphics, even through windows.

If you live in a humid climate, consider adding silica packets or charcoal deodorizer sachets to your storage area to absorb excess moisture and keep clothes smelling fresh.


Travel Care for Graphic Tees

Whether you’re heading to a Caribbean carnival or a quick weekend getaway, your favorite tees deserve care on the go:

  • Roll, don’t fold: Rolling reduces wrinkles and makes the most of your suitcase space.

  • Use mesh travel pouches: These help keep your tees organized and protected from spills or toiletries.

  • Pack wrinkle release spray: A quick mist and shake can help restore your tee after unpacking.

  • Avoid overpacking: Stuffed suitcases lead to compressed clothes and deeper creases.

  • Wash wisely on the road: If you need to do laundry while traveling, hand wash in cold water using a mild soap. Lay flat to dry in a ventilated area.

Advanced Tips for Long-Term Preservation

If you want your favorite tees to truly go the distance, consider these additional care strategies:

  • Wash less often: Unless the shirt is sweaty or stained, consider airing it out and spot cleaning instead of full washes.

  • Use garment bags: Especially for delicate or vintage-style prints, garment bags protect your tee in the wash.

  • Rotate your wardrobe: Avoid overwearing the same shirts too frequently to reduce wear and tear.

  • Don’t iron over graphics: Always iron on the reverse side, and use a cloth over the fabric if needed.


FAQ: Graphic Tee Care

How often should I wash my graphic tees?

Wash after 1-3 wears depending on activity level, weather, and whether you're layering. Less frequent washing extends lifespan.

Can I iron my graphic t-shirts?

Yes — but only inside out. Use low heat and never iron directly over the printed design. A pressing cloth offers added protection.

What if my shirt fades?

Use a color-restoring detergent or fabric dye to bring it back to life. Also, try soaking in cold water with vinegar to help lock in remaining color.

Can I use a steamer on printed tees?

Yes, steamers are generally safe. Always test a small area first and avoid prolonged steaming on the print itself.
